Disappointing. I was really excited to go to the Melting Pot for date night. When we walked in, I noticed a weird, dirty mop type smell, even though the decor was new & stylish.

The traditional Swiss cheese fondue was good. They wouldn't let us order cheese fondue for one which I thought was cheesy (we wanted to save room for choc. fondue for dessert).

Entrees came with a nice salad. My husband commented that he was not grooving on having "boiled meat" for dinner. They did offer a variety of dipping sauces to try to compensate for the blandness of the food. Even though we ordered the coq au vin (burgundy, garlic, spices) cooking broth, the food was bland. Serving size was large though.

One of the fondues must have been really oily because now my face is all broken out like a teenager

Next time (if there is a next time), I'll just order cheese fondue, a salad, dessert & skip the entrees.
